California Governor Gavin Newsom has vetoed a contentious artificial intelligence safety bill that would have required companies to make sure their AI models don’t cause major harm.
The bill, called SB 1047, was poised to be one of the most consequential pieces of AI regulation in the US, given California’s central position in the tech ecosystem and the lack of federal legislation for artificial intelligence. In recent weeks, the bill had divided the AI industry and drawn significant criticism from some tech leaders and prominent Democrats.
